    The Adventures of an Emigrant in Van Diemen’s Land – William Thornley

    Published in Australia by Rigby in 1973. Octavo, 171 pages with plates. A fine copy.

    Edited from the account of Charles Rowcroft published originally in 1843. Rowcroft was a settler near Bothwell in the 1820’s. Makes for a very readable story of early life in Tassie. Nicely illustrated.

    Javan or Sunda Rhinoceros (Sadly, now critically endangered) – Lesson – 1838

    Original hand coloured engraving by Antoine Charles Vauthier. Good strong example. Produced for Rene Primevere Lesson (1794-1849) for his extension of the great natural history work originally produced by Count Buffon.

    Published in Paris in 1838.

    Lesson participated as doctor and naturalist in the Duperry voyage round the world on board La Coquille (1822-1825).

    Red Kangaroo – Lesson – 1838

    Original hand coloured copper engraving of the Red Kangaroo produced for Rene Primevere Lesson (1794-1849) for his extension of the great natural history work originally produced by Count Buffon. They were published in Paris in 1838. Lesson participated as doctor and naturalist in the Duperry voyage round the world on board La Coquille (1822-1825).

    The Red Kangaroo is Australia’s largest kangaroo, largest mammal and the world’s largest living marsupial. It inhabits the whole of the central area of Australia avoiding only the fertile regions around the coast.

    Bowhead Whale (Balaena Borealis) – Lesson – 1838

    Original hand coloured copper engraving of the Bowhead Whale produced for Rene Primevere Lesson (1794-1849) for his extension of the great natural history work originally produced by Count Buffon. They were published in Paris in 1838. Lesson participated as doctor and naturalist in the Duperry voyage round the world on board La Coquille (1822-1825).

    The Bowhead inhabit northerly waters and is also known as the Greenland Whale, Russian Whale and now classified Balaena Mysticestus. Much of our early understanding of this magnificent animal came from the voyages of William Scoresby. The classification Balaena Borealis was given by Lesson. The Bowhead has the biggest mouth of any animal hence Bowhead.
